Long-Distance examines distance and how interpretations of it shape and reshape our connections with one another and our surroundings. Since the last Triennial (2020), our perception of distance has been revealed as a myth, begging closer attention and widening our peripheries. Within this framework, contemporary artists experiment with hospitality, gathering, and connecting, collapsing our proximities. The 4th Kamias Triennial’s inaugural group exhibition presents work by all 12 participating artists, with performances at the opening reception by Xuan Ye (performed by Julian A M.P., Élodie Kyra Tan, and Maya Santos O’Keefe) and a live project by Dean Baldwin Lew.

Participating artists: Dean Baldwin Lew, Lena Cobangbang, Kiri Dalena, Cian Dayrit, Erin Gee, Kolown, Woojae Kim, A.S.M. Kobayashi with Meredith Talusan and Maylee Todd, Okui Lala, Sung Tieu, Mama’s Boy (Tanya & Olive Villanueva), Xuan Ye.
